Glenea luctuosa
Glenea luctuosa is the scientific name of a group -also called lamiines or flat-faced longhorned beetles-
Glenea (Glenea) luctuosa Pascoe, 1867
F.P. Pascoe is the author of the original taxon.
The type specimen used for original description is cited from Aru.
Glenea (Glenea) luctuosa Pascoe, 1867 is the full name of the group-species in the taxonomic classification system.
The species is combined with the genus Glenea ranked in the tribe Saperdini.
